Three injured in rollover crash Thursday

Oct. 26—Three people, including one juvenile, were hospitalized after a crash Thursday five miles west of St. Joseph.

Calvin Guenther, 18, of Wathena, Kansas, was southbound in a 1990 Cadillac Seville on Northwest Airport Road when he lost control of the vehicle and traveled off the side of the roadway, according to Missouri State Highway Patrol crash reports.

The Seville returned to the road and began skidding, before going off the side of the road again and striking a traffic sign and an embankment. The vehicle then overturned and came to rest on its wheels.

Guenther and two passengers, Sophie Juhl, 18, and a 14-year-old boy, were all taken to Mosaic Life Care by Buchanan County EMS for injuries.

Neither Guenther nor Juhl were wearing seatbelts at the time of the crash, according to crash reports.
